A vascular surgeon handles the mechanical aspects (surgery and many less invasive procedures). They can monitor/ follow the case and help decide when interventions are necessary. If they are seeing a patient to monitor an aneurysm vascular surgeons will often also manage other risk factors by doing things like prescribing some blood pressure and cholesterol medications. If it is clear no interventions are needed the vascular surgeon will usually refer the patient to a non-surgeon medical doctor.

The purely medical management (as in blood pressure control, cholesterol control and decisions about anticoagulants) can usually be handled by a primary care doctor. Sometimes, depending on the primary care doctor a specialist such as a cardiologist or neurologist (if it is in the head) may be consulted.
